Redline MT-90 in an M46?

I've been using it for nearly two years in my M46. I had problems staying in OD with Type F ATF. No such problems with the MT-90 (so far). It does take a while to warm up enough to engage OD. Once oil temp climbs past 75degC or so then OD is available.
I would have gone with MTL, but the only place I found locally that sold Redline was out.
